Really only three options:
Ballinger - 20.2 PPG, 7.5 RPG, 1.5 APG (15 games)
52%, 29% 3P, 83% FT
Maher - 18.6 PPG, 4.5 RPG, 4.3 APG (10 games)
50% FG, 48% 3P, 82% FT
Davidson - 15.3 PPG, 3.8 RPG, 4.7 APG (11 games)
43% FG, 36% 3P, 87% FT
All very reliable from the line. Maher from the field and three is really impressive for a guard.
Ballinger is definitely the frontrunner for now, but if Maher puts in some big games over the rest of the schedule could challenge (maybe even go co-MVPs).
All three have been really very good. Davidson is up from 10 PPG last year, and 0.56 SPG to 1.73 SPG.
